Revolutionizing E-Procurement in PeopleSoft Financial with ChatGPT: Streamlining Procurement Processes and Empowering Users
E-procurement refers to the process of conducting procurement activities electronically over the internet. It involves using technology solutions to streamline and automate various procurement tasks, including online shopping, supplier catalogues, and order statuses. One popular technology solution in this domain is PeopleSoft Financial.
Understanding PeopleSoft Financial
PeopleSoft Financial is a comprehensive software suite designed by Oracle for managing financial and procurement operations. It offers a range of modules that cater to different aspects of financial management, including e-procurement. The e-procurement module within PeopleSoft Financial provides users with the necessary tools and functionalities to efficiently conduct their procurement activities.
Supporting Users in Online Shopping
One of the key features of PeopleSoft Financial's e-procurement module is its ability to support users in online shopping. Users can easily browse through available products and services from approved suppliers, compare prices, and select the items they require. The system provides a user-friendly interface that allows individuals to search for specific products, apply filters, view product details, and add items to their shopping cart.
Answering Questions about the Procurement Process
PeopleSoft Financial also assists users by answering their questions about the procurement process. The system typically includes a built-in help center or knowledge base that provides detailed information on various procurement-related topics. Users can access this resource to find answers to their queries, understand the procurement policies and procedures, and obtain guidance on navigating through the system.
Managing Supplier Catalogues
Efficient management of supplier catalogues is crucial for successful e-procurement. PeopleSoft Financial offers extensive functionality to help users maintain and update supplier catalogues. This includes features such as supplier onboarding, catalog import, and integration with external supplier systems. The system enables users to easily search and filter supplier catalogues, view product availability, and make informed purchase decisions.
Tracking Order Statuses
Tracking the status of procurement orders is essential to ensure timely delivery and efficient workflow management. PeopleSoft Financial's e-procurement module allows users to track the progress of their orders from initiation to fulfillment. Users can view real-time updates on order status, shipment details, and estimated delivery dates. This feature enables users to proactively manage their orders and address any potential delays or issues.
Conclusion
PeopleSoft Financial's e-procurement module serves as a powerful tool for managing procurement activities in an efficient and streamlined manner. It supports users in online shopping, answers their questions about the procurement process, facilitates the management of supplier catalogues, and allows for easy tracking of order statuses. With its comprehensive features and user-friendly interface, PeopleSoft Financial helps organizations optimize their procurement processes and enhance overall operational efficiency.
